Writing the exam outside of the Lower Mainland:
ONLINE EXAMINATIONS
- IBABC is pleased to offer online Fundamentals of Insurance examinations throughout BC. Students can arrange proctoring at their convenience and obtain immediate examination results.
- Exams must be conducted Monday – Friday (excluding statutory holidays) between 9:00 AM and 4:30 PM.
- The Association requires that you nominate your exam proctor, location, date and time. You must ask your nominated proctor to fill out a proctor nomination form and send it in for IBABC approval.
- You will be directed to the registration process by the link below – once you have been approved and received email confirmation that your payment has been processed, your exam date and time will be activated.
- You will receive an examination candidate code. You must have this code with you in order to start your exam. Good Luck!
- Cost for the exam is $150.

WRITTEN (PAPER) EXAMINATIONS
- In 2009, if you are unable to arrange a proctor for an online exam, have a credit with IBABC for a previously-paid exam, or do not have access to a computer, written exams will be made available on the dates listed below.
- The Association requires your completed registration form and full payment of $150 by the corresponding registration deadline. No exceptions.
- We will make all necessary arrangements for the time and location, but please feel free to make suggestions.
- You will be sent a confirmation notice one week prior to your exam date stating the time and location.
- Please allow two weeks to receive your marks.
